Core Technology & Products
The company manufactures two flagship incubation platforms designed for different operational requirements:
Automatic 6336 Eggs Incubator
- Capacity Configuration: Accommodates 6,336 eggs with 72 dedicated egg trays
- Structural Engineering: Steel plate construction with stainless steel corner covers and double air channel design (6cm thickness)
- Dimensions & Power: 180 x 115 x 190 cm; 1000W power consumption at 220-240V
- Positioning: Optimized specifically for incubation-only applications
Automatic 6336 Eggs Incubator Hatcher
- Integrated Functionality: Combined incubation, hatching, and brooding capabilities
- Enhanced Components: Includes both 72 egg trays and 72 hatching baskets for complete cycle management
- Specifications: 187 x 120 x 204 cm; 1200W power at 220-240V
- Total System Weight: 320 kg gross weight
Environmental Control Architecture
The company’s incubation systems integrate five automated control subsystems:
- Temperature Management: Microcomputer-controlled precision with ±0.1°C accuracy across 0-99°C display range; maintains settings for 4 hours during power interruptions
- Humidity Regulation: Automated control with ±5% RH precision across 0-99% measurement range
- Egg-Turning System: 18W motor with programmable cycles (0.1-99.9 hours, factory default 1.5 hours) and duration settings (1-255 seconds, factory default 180 seconds)
- Ventilation Architecture: 35cm grey ventilation fan (80W) plus dual 12cm exhaust fans (25W each) with configurable cycles (5-999 minutes) and duration (0-999 seconds)
- Alarm Integration: Automatic monitoring system for operational parameter deviations
Controller Specifications (Model XM-18E)
The proprietary controller manages all environmental parameters through integrated sensor networks:
- Sensor Performance: 1-meter sensors with ±0.1 accuracy across 0-50°C measurement range
- Functional Integration: Simultaneous control of temperature, humidity, egg-turning, ventilation, and water addition
- Record Keeping: Tracks up to 999 egg-turning cycles for operational documentation

2. GQF Manufacturing
Core Strengths: American manufacturer specializing in cabinet-style incubators with over 70 years of industry experience. Known for their Sportsman series targeting small to medium-scale operations with capacities ranging from 270 to 1,502 eggs. Features include digital temperature and humidity controls with reliable circulated-air heating systems.
3. Brinsea Products Inc.
Core Strengths: UK-based innovator recognized for precision digital incubators serving hobbyist and research markets. Their OvaEasy and Ovation series incorporate patented temperature fluctuation technology and advanced humidity management. Popular among breeders requiring strict environmental control for exotic species and research protocols.
4. Rcom (Autoelex Co., Ltd.)
Core Strengths: Korean technology leader in fully automated digital incubators. The Rcom Pro series integrates IoT connectivity for remote monitoring and automatic egg-turning with programmable schedules. Offers multilingual interfaces and compact designs suitable for space-constrained facilities while maintaining commercial-grade performance.
5. Petersime NV
Core Strengths: Belgian multinational serving industrial-scale hatcheries with capacities exceeding 100,000 eggs. Specializes in single-stage incubation technology with individual climate control zones. Their Embryo-Response Incubation™ system adjusts parameters based on real-time embryo development monitoring, optimizing hatch windows and chick quality for integrated poultry operations.
6. Jamesway Incubator Company
Core Strengths: Canadian manufacturer providing modular incubation systems for large commercial hatcheries. Their Platinum series features independent compartment control, allowing simultaneous management of multiple bird species or egg ages. Emphasizes energy efficiency through heat recovery systems and insulated construction, reducing operational costs for high-volume facilities.
7. Surehatch Incubators
Core Strengths: South African company designing affordable yet reliable incubators for emerging agricultural markets. Their systems balance cost-effectiveness with essential automation features including digital thermostats and semi-automatic turning mechanisms. Popular in regions with variable power supply due to low energy consumption designs and battery backup compatibility.
Conclusion & Recommendations
The egg incubator industry offers diverse solutions tailored to different operational scales and technical requirements. When selecting a supplier, agricultural enterprises should prioritize three evaluation criteria: first, temperature and humidity control precision directly impacts hatching success rates; second, automation level determines labor requirements and operational consistency; third, warranty coverage and spare parts availability ensure long-term system reliability.
For commercial hatcheries processing thousands of eggs per cycle, consider suppliers offering integrated environmental control with documented performance metrics. Research facilities requiring protocol flexibility should evaluate systems with programmable parameters and multiple species compatibility. Small-scale operations may prioritize cost-effectiveness balanced with essential automation features.
Regardless of capacity needs, verify that equipment meets regional electrical standards, review warranty terms carefully, and confirm spare parts availability before finalizing supplier selection. Request performance data from existing installations in similar climatic conditions to validate system suitability for your operational environment.
